(KZN.RU, March 1). Today, the Moscow City Duma has opened the exposition “Gagarin: Fashion for Space”, organized by the Kazan Museum of Soviet Lifestyle together with the Moscow Fashion Museum. The exhibition is timed to the 85th birth anniversary of the first cosmonaut Yuri Gagarin.
Guests of the exhibition will be able to see exhibits made in the 60-80s of the XX century. Souvenirs, household items, books, journals, posters, records, toys of the time are presented there. And the Fashion Museum presented exhibits from the female wardrobe, which reflect the trends of the Soviet fashion of the space age. Also, visitors will hear songs of the 60s on the space theme.
Marina Karlova, the widow of Russian diplomat Andrey Karlov, murdered in Turkey, will present rare photos from the family archive at the exhibition. The pictures were signed by the first cosmonaut Yuri Gagarin, reports the press service of the Kazan Museum of Soviet Lifestyle.
